Sistemas micro programables
Es un sistema electrónico digital
Son capaces de
Formado por varios chips integrados
Capaz de ejecutar ordenes contenidas en un
programa• Realizar cálculos
matemáticos• Controlar procesos industriales de seguridad
• Controlar el funcionamiento de aparatos domésticos
Componentes de los sistemas microprogramables
Hardware Software Firmware
Son todos los circuitos y
componentes electrónicos que constituyen el
sistema
Es el conjunto de programas y aplicaciones formado por
instrucciones y rutinas que se utilizan para programar y
coordinar al sistema micro programable
Es un "software" grabado en la
estructura electrónica del sistema micro
programable y que el usuario en principio
no puede alterar
Ordenador personal
Son sistemas microprogramables
Usan como CPU un chips microprocesador
Destinado a los procesos informáticos
Son capaces de controlar maquinaria
industrial
Autómatas programables
Son sistemas microprogramables
Utiliza un chips micro controlador
Destinados al control de
maquinaria
utilizado en lo Industrial y
automatización
Se le incluyen sistemas de control de potencia
Pequeños automatismos
Sistemas controlado por microprocesadores
Para controlar electrodomésticos
También lo utilizan pequeñas alarmas
Estructura de los sistemas micro programables
Reloj
Generador de impulsos digitales
En forma de ondas cuadradas
CPU
centro de ejecución del sistema
Es el verdadero cerebro del sistema
Memoria
se encarga del almacenamiento de datos y programas
interfaces
Circulo que controla la comunicación
Con el interior y exterior del sistema
Periféricos
Sirven para comunicar al
sistema Microprogramable con el usuario
Obteniendo el nombre de sistema de control externo
Unidad de control
parte fundamental del sistema
encarga de gobernar el funcionamiento global del
mismo
se encuentra el contador de programa y el decodificador
de instrucciones
enviando las ordenes precisas para un
procesamiento correcto de los datos
Recibe, transforma e interpreta la
información
generará señales de control para hacer
funcionar al resto del sistema
Unidad aritmética lógica ALU
compuesta por un circuito combi
nacional complejo
Realiza las operaciones aritméticas
Son ordenadas por las instrucciones de la
memoria central
Registros
es una pequeña memoria interna
se almacenan resultados intermedios de las
operaciones.
formados por biestables
Existen varios
registros
Registro acumulador.Registro de estado.Registros auxiliares.
acumuladores y
se almacenan datos procedentes de la memoria
Las operaciones con dos comandos se realizan siempre
entre acumulador
siempre las operaciones se realizan
a través del acumulador
Arquitectura Harvard
separa físicamente el almacenamiento de datos e instrucciones
• Este modelo, que utilizan los micro controladores PIC
• Una de las memorias contienesolamente las instrucciones Del programa
EstructuraDefinició
n
• Usa un procesador de Set de Instrucciones reducido
ventajas
• El tamaño de las instrucciones no esta relacionado con el de los datos
• Mayor velocidad en cada operación
Desventajas
Deben poseer instrucciones especiales para acceder a la tabla de valores
Arquitectura VON NEUMANN
Es una familia de arquitecturas de computadoras
utilizan el mismo dispositivo de almacenamiento
La ventaja de este tipo de arquitectura es que es eficiente en la utilización de la memoria
Desventaja es que los tipos de datos no pueden ser reconocidos sin ambigüedad
FuncionamientoLas instrucciones y los datos son almacenados en el mismoformato dentro de la misma memoria